Tom Lee - my fav market analyst - says he remains bullish on the market. He thinks FAANG will be strong in the 2nd half of the year with all of their pricing power. He thinks April and May will be like 2020 and 2009 where people positioned themselves for the future moves. He flagged the Cash Freight Index having rolled over which leads to CPI coming down but only if oil plateaus. Tom also mentioned as long as $AAPL stays strong, you can't be a bear of the S&P because of Apple's huge weighting in the index. $BRK.B has outperformed the S&P by 30% this year. Joe T on CNBC and others have mentioned $BX as a great opportunity here. They all have touted Blackstone's exposure to good real estate. KB Homes reported last night and said the labor cost and supply chain issues are weighing heavily on them being able to complete homes. The entire home builders index has tanked this year and Josh Brown believed this to be an indication the economy is getting dragged down.
